Résumé | Four previously undescribed triterpene saponins (1-4) were isolated from the EtOH/H2O extract of the aerial parts of Bupleurum rigidum, together with a known structural analogue. Their structures were elucidated by analysis of 1D-(H-1, C-13) and 2D-NMR (H-1-H-1 COSY, TOCSY, ROESY, HSQC, HMBC) spectroscopic data and mass spectrometry (ESI- and HR-ESI-MS) and by comparison with those of related metabolites. An unusual structure was characterized as 3-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l (1 -> 2)-[beta- D-glucopyranosyl (1 -> 3)]-beta-D fucopyranosyl-21-O-beta-D-glucoyranosy1-3 beta,16 beta,21 beta,23-tetrahydroxy-13,28-epoxyolean-11-ene (1). The three other compounds shared the same sugar sequence as 1 and differed by the structure of the aglycons, 3 beta,16 alpha,23,28,29-pentahydroxyoleana-11,13(28)-diene for 2, and 3 beta,16 alpha,23-trihydroxy-13,28-epoxyolean-11-ene for 3, and 4. |
